Being that there have been several MOAB threads of late,I see there are plenty of them floating around on here.

I was curious what some of you other guys are setting your brace height at. I've had good luck at 6 1/4 on my 62", and I run 6 3/8 on my 60".

I've heard of a some guys up around 7" and change.

I know if I get any lower, I  get noise poor arrow flight. Do you see much difference in arrow speed with a higher brace height? What about arm slap?

I guess I should ask, where you guys measure from? Are you measuring from the bottom (deepest part) of the grip, or from the back edge of the shelf(closest to the shooter)?

I measure from the back of the shelf, so if everyone else is measuring from the grip, then I'm at 6 3/4.
